East Baton Rouge Parish 4-H

graphic - power of youth w/ 4-H clover

About 4-H...

4-H in East Baton Rouge Parish is a part of a local, state, national and international youth program. It is one of the largest youth organizations in the United States.

4-H agents develop and conduct educational programs and activities that provide youth the opportunity to develop such life skills as self-esteem, community and citizen responsibility, decision making, organization and social interaction. They are assisted by staff members of the Louisiana State University AgCenter and both parish and state Cooperative Extension Service offices. School leaders, volunteer parents and other lay leaders who share their time and talents in service to this youth organization in East Baton Rouge Parish are a fundamental element in the success of 4H in East Baton Rouge Parish.

The 4-H Slogan, "Learn By Doing," is accomplished through record keeping, work in project books, method demonstrations, contests, workshops, junior leader club activities, camps and monthly scheduled club meetings.



4-H Motto, Colors, Slogan...

4-H MOTTO: To Make The Best Better
4-H COLORS: Green and White
4-H SLOGAN: Learn By Doing



4-H Pledge...

I PLEDGE ....
My head to clearer thinking,
My heart to greater loyalty,
My hands to larger service,
My health to better living,
For my club, my community,
my country, and my world.
